Starting your own online storefront can feel overwhelming, but with Shopify, it’s surprisingly straightforward. This tutorial will walk you through the essential steps to setting up a basic Shopify store. First, create an profile – choose a brand name for your shop and select a subscription plan. Next, personalize your store’s look by choosing a theme from the Shopify Theme Store or uploading a custom one. Then, add your products! Each product needs a compelling description, high-quality images, and carefully considered pricing. Finally, configure your payment gateways and shipping settings to ensure you can accept orders seamlessly. Don’t forget to set up your domain name - either purchase a new one or connect an existing one to your emerging shop!

Common Shopify Store copyright Problems & Solutions

Experiencing difficulties accessing your online shop? Many site owners encounter frequent sign-in problems. A common reason is a forgotten password; fortunately, Shopify offers a simple "Forgot Password" link . Another prevalent issue involves internet caching or data ; clearing these can often resolve the matter. Incorrect email addresses are also surprisingly frequent – double-check you’re using the one associated with your profile . If two-factor authentication (copyright) is enabled, ensure your phone is online and capable of receiving codes; a failed copyright verification can completely block access . Finally, occasionally there may be a temporary technical problem on Shopify's end; waiting a short while and then attempting to copyright again might do the trick. If these solutions don’t work, contacting Shopify support is always a reliable next step.

Beyond Basics: Expert Shopify Store Modification

Once you’ve become familiar with the fundamentals of Shopify, it's time to truly make your store unique. Advanced customization involves delving into areas like custom Liquid coding, leveraging Shopify APIs for integration with third-party software , and crafting bespoke theme elements. This can include everything from creating highly detailed product filters using JavaScript to establishing dynamic content sections that react to user behavior. You might want to explore developing custom apps or utilizing Shopify's headless commerce capabilities for click here a completely unique front-end experience – separating your store’s presentation layer from the backend functionality. Furthermore, there are techniques for enhancing page speed through code splitting and image optimization, ensuring a speedy and user-friendly shopping journey.

  • Consider implementing custom checkout flows.
  • Explore using webhooks to automate tasks.
  • Refine your store's design with advanced CSS techniques.
Successfully navigating this level of customization often necessitates a strong understanding of web development principles and potentially partnering with a skilled Shopify developer or agency.
